Hi , since their inception, the Blue Angels have performed in front of nearly 500 million fans. 2013 was supposed to have been the year when the team expected to reach the half a billion milestone. Sequestration has grounded the team for 2013. :'( I have been fortunate to have seen the team every year since 2008, these are a few my photos (to cheer up Mr Pink), I hope you enjoy them.
